What companies run services between Tin Wan Street, Hong Kong and Sheung Wan, Hong Kong?

Citybus operates a bus from Tin Wan Street to Macao Ferry, Connaught Road Central every 5 minutes. Tickets cost $10–14 and the journey takes 26 min. Cityflyer also services this route every 30 minutes. Alternatively, you can take a vehicle from Tin Wan Street to Sheung Wan via South Horizons and Admiralty in around 40 min.
